Output 59fa4730cd71b71e5074dfdce62a75852d33a3aecfb2d2898d4557ea5800e02b:0

value
521999019
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bc21a4f12fd2bcf77e6d8a22cc427776e7c4f62 OP_EQUALVERIFY OP_CHECKSIG
address
16SyPpG51QfweLShyu9AycJG357JcENLDj
transaction
59fa4730cd71b71e5074dfdce62a75852d33a3aecfb2d2898d4557ea5800e02b
confirmations
522909
spent
true